Luigi's Mansion 3 is a spooky adventure game that follows Luigi as he navigates through a haunted hotel, King Boo's latest terrifying trap. The game builds upon the foundations laid by its predecessors, introducing new abilities, ghosts, and a more interactive environment. The game's plot revolves around Luigi, Mario, and their friends being trapped in a hotel filled with ghosts. Luigi, with the help of Professor E. Gadd and his Poltergust G-00 vacuum, sets out to rescue his friends and capture the mischievous ghosts.
